Output 258a3e97fc660b0061adc3c6f9a34f58a9ee36e6eb2e21a4c93a666074b6d1f3:0

value
1501271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df9743651141fd2edfe88b051914c95907e0af63 OP_EQUAL
address
3N5FpH3xWJwNpqZn1pZs2ZQDzFZj7EQv1a
transaction
258a3e97fc660b0061adc3c6f9a34f58a9ee36e6eb2e21a4c93a666074b6d1f3
spent
true